Claude Opus 4.6: Mastering Long-Context Processing

Anthropic’s Claude Opus 4.6 is designed to handle complex, real-world challenges with minimal human oversight. A defining feature of this model is its ability to process up to 1 million tokens in a single context window. This capability allows it to analyze and synthesize vast amounts of information while maintaining coherence and relevance, making it particularly effective for tasks such as:

  • Analyzing lengthy legal documents: Simplifies the review of contracts, regulations, and case studies by maintaining focus across extensive text.
  • Managing multi-step projects: Tracks dependencies and ensures alignment across various stages of execution.
  • Handling extensive planning processes: Supports strategic decision-making by integrating large datasets and providing actionable insights.

The model excels in benchmarks like GDP Vala for knowledge-intensive tasks and Terminal Bench 2.0 for coding. Its adaptive reasoning capabilities and context compaction features ensure that outputs remain accurate and relevant, even during prolonged interactions. Additionally, Claude Opus 4.6 supports multi-agent collaboration, allowing seamless integration with other AI systems to assist team-based workflows.

Efficiency is a core focus of this model. Anthropic has introduced effort controls to optimize resource usage, making sure that the model delivers high performance while remaining cost-effective. With pricing set at $5 per million input tokens and $25 per million output tokens, Claude Opus 4.6 is accessible to a wide range of users, from enterprises to individual professionals.

ChatGPT-5.3 Codex: Redefining Coding and Professional Tasks

OpenAI’s ChatGPT-5.3 Codex is a versatile AI model that combines exceptional coding performance with advanced professional reasoning capabilities. It is 25% faster and more efficient than its predecessors, achieving top scores in benchmarks such as Software Bench Pro and Terminal Bench 2.0. This improved efficiency reduces token usage, making it a cost-effective solution for developers and professionals alike.

One of the standout features of ChatGPT-5.3 Codex is its ability to autonomously debug its own development processes. This capability allows it to identify and resolve errors without external guidance, streamlining workflows and reducing the time required for troubleshooting. Additionally, the model can build complex applications, such as browser-based games, demonstrating its capacity to handle intricate development tasks independently.

ChatGPT-5.3 Codex is positioned as a general-purpose digital coworker, capable of managing the entire software lifecycle. From initial development to deployment and ongoing maintenance, the model offers flexibility and precision. Its token efficiency and adaptive reasoning make it a valuable tool for professionals across industries, whether they are software engineers, project managers, or data analysts.

Key Differences and Use Cases

While both Claude Opus 4.6 and ChatGPT-5.3 Codex represent significant advancements in AI technology, they are optimized for different applications. Their unique strengths make them complementary tools for addressing diverse challenges:

  • Claude Opus 4.6: Ideal for tasks requiring long-context processing and extensive data handling. Its ability to maintain coherence over large datasets makes it particularly suited for legal analysis, strategic planning, and knowledge-intensive applications.
  • ChatGPT-5.3 Codex: Excels in coding and professional reasoning tasks. Its autonomous debugging capabilities and efficiency make it a powerful tool for software development, project management, and other technical workflows.

These differences highlight the versatility of the two models. While Claude Opus 4.6 focuses on long-context tasks, ChatGPT-5.3 Codex is tailored for coding and professional environments. Together, they offer solutions for a wide range of use cases, allowing users to select the model that best aligns with their specific needs.
